I was solicited on the phone November 25 by a woman with the last name of Valentine stating I was chosen to enter a sweepstakes for a chance of winning a cash prize. I was not feeling well and told them that I was not interested at this time. They stated they were recording the conversation for official purposes. I declined again and then asked for my credit card information. I am not a credit card holder but do hold a Unemployment Debit Card. They would not take no for an answer. After realizing what I had just did by ordering magazines, I contacted them back to cancel what I had previously agreed to. The representative at this time told me that I owed them $84.11 and that they cannot cancel this because it is binding. I did pay them the $84.11 as requested by money order on December 15 and realize now that they have just taken the money and have yet to receive a single magazine. I do not want the magazines but they did send me a revised agreement that they are requesting me to sign a new agreement showing that I want the magazines. I want a cancellation and the money refunded back to me.
